At Pelican Point Tasmania we're all about birds. The property is a unique wetland and grassland located 2 kms from St Helens and 8 kms from Bay of Fires. We offer you free roam of the 87 acres to discover some of the 48 species of birds that have been identified living/nesting here. Make use of the binoculars, the bird guide, the Pelican Point birdlife app and our private bird hide. It's mostly nature and quiet although at night be prepared to listen to the call of frogs, cicadas and some of the feathered residents.Show More

Situated within 87 acres of a beautiful natural environment by the shores of Georges Bay, this was a perfect place to relax for two nights and just enjoy the tranquility of the nature surrounding us. If you are a little bit into birds (like we are) you are well catered for, with binoculars and bird identification book provided. There is a bird hide down by the water’s edge, to view the numerous Black swans, White-faced herons and other aquatic birds, White-fronted chats breeding in the heath shrubs and Superb Fairy-wrens in the grasses. Then there are honeyeaters, wattle-birds, etc in the trees and shrubs around the grounds, the occasional raptor overhead, and add the soothing background sounds of frogs and cicadas. Just our idea of bliss! We stayed in Sandpiper apartment, which was modern, spacious,very well furnished and the kitchen well equipped for self catering. The owners live on the property and maintain it well, and are delightful to meet and talk to. We wish our stay at Pelican Point could have been longer.
